Is this what I do to get a $2000 loan out of my 401(k) that is taken out of my paycheck over five years? Is this correct? (NO JUDGMENT, PLEASE) by IndividualIll6728 in walmart

[–]BreezyLark 0 points1 point  (0 children)

If you take a loan out, essentially you choose how much you repay and how that will last. Make no mistake-You are repaying into your loan, but there is an interest charge. So some time ago I did a loan of $6k and the interst was 1000. Essentially, a fee of $1000 to withdraw that much and repay it within 90 paychecks. You put more into the payback, the less amount of time, but its better than doing a bank loan or something and paying like 20% interest payment on that(Which would equal over 2k in comparison on additional fees.) But the loan is simply going back into your 401k, meaning you're paying yourself back for the loan you took on yourself, outside of the 8%ish interest that you pay(For me, that equals around 1kish interest for 6k loaned, which the faster you pay it off the lesser you pay. IE lets say you loan 3 k, go through 1k worth of interest/payments into loan, you get a windfall of 2k to immediately pay off the rest, then the interest won't be so bad. I chose a longer option but still, cheaper than getting a regular loan.)

Its useful if, say, you owe 2k today, but you know 2 months you will get 2k, and then you can just pay off your loan and the interest won't be as much as if you let it sit there at the rate you chose to pay it off. Either way though, the repayment of the loan is going back to you and your 401k, compared to a bank where that money just goes to them and not you.
